Ingredients

BLT Pasta Salad Ingredients - tomatoes, chopped lettuce, chopped bacon, red onions, shredded cheese, pasta, mayonnaise and ranch

Variations Ideas

  • Salad Dressing Ingredients – You can substitute a portion of they mayo with sour cream. We have even squeezed fresh lemon juice for added flavor. Add in fresh herbs or other spices such as onion powder or garlic powder for added flavor.
  • Crispy Bacon – Try using turkey bacon in the recipe.
  • Pasta – Any type of pasta will work in this BLT pasta salad recipe.
  • Vegetables – Feel free to add any veggies you like. We have added in arugula, baby spinach and chopped broccoli. We have even added diced avocado.

How to Make BLT Pasta Salad

  • Step 1 – Whisk together mayonnaise and ranch dressing.
  • Step 2 – In a large bowl assemble the drained pasta, grape tomatoes or cherry tomatoes, cheese, red onion, lettuce and bacon.
Bowl of pasta topped with chopped bacon, lettuce, red onion, cheese and tomatoes
  • Step 3 – Pour the dressing over and toss to combine.
Topping the dressing on the pasta salad mixture
  • Step 4 – Garnish with parsley and serve.

Recipe Tips

  • Prepare Veggies – To easily chop onions, romaine lettuce and other veggies, use a small food chopper or food processor to quickly and easily chop the vegetables in bite size pieces. I usually just chop the entire vegetable and freeze what I don’t need. Learn and  how to freeze onions and also how to freeze peppers to save so much time in the kitchen.
  • Combining Ingredients – Combine the dressing in a separate bowl. After combining the pasta and other salad ingredients toss with the dressing. For the best flavor make sure that everything is combined.
  • Cook Farfalle Pasta – Cook pasta in a large pot of salted water according to the package instructions. You want the pasta to be al dente so make sure to not overcook it.
  • Bacon – For the best flavor, cook bacon in a large skillet to get extra crispy. But you can also use already cook bacon or cook bacon ahead of time.

Frequently Asked Questions

Should you rinse pasta for pasta salad?

We do recommend rinsing the pasta before combining with the other ingredients to remove the gummy texture. Rinse the pasta with cold water.

How to Store Leftover Pasta Salad

Store the leftover pasta salad in a airtight container in the refrigerator. This pasta salad will last up to 3 days.

Can I Prepare Pasta Salad Ahead of Time?

We recommend to prepare the vegetables and pasta ahead of time. Then when you are ready to serve, combine the dressing with the pasta salad ingredients.

BLT Pasta Salad

4.98 from 34 votes
BLT Pasta Salad is always a crowd pleaser. There is something about that creamy ranch dressing combined with the bacon and veggies that make this delicious. 
Prep Time 15 minutes
Total Time 15 minutes
Servings 6
Cuisine American
Course Side Dish
Calories 655

Ingredients

  • 10 slices bacon cooked crisp and diced
  • 16 oz pasta cooked and cooled bowtie or rotini
  • 1/2 cup mayonnaise
  • 3/4 cup ranch dressing
  • 1 1/2 cup cherry tomatoes sliced in half
  • 1 cup cheddar cheese shredded
  • 1/3 cup red onion diced
  • 1 cup romaine lettuce
  • fresh parsley for garnish optional

Instructions

  • Whisk together mayonnaise and ranch dressing
  • In a large bowl assemble the pasta, tomatoes, cheese, red onion, lettuce and bacon.
  • Pour the dressing over and toss to combine.
  • Garnish with parsley and serve.

Nutrition Facts

Calories 655kcal, Carbohydrates 61g, Protein 16g, Fat 39g, Saturated Fat 9g, Cholesterol 39mg, Sodium 576mg, Potassium 319mg, Fiber 3g, Sugar 5g, Vitamin A 1077IU, Vitamin C 10mg, Calcium 170mg, Iron 2mg
